Spectral Emissivity and Electron Emission Constants of Thoria Cathodes Formed by Cataphoresis

摘要

A method is described for forming thoria cathodes by electrochemical means, namely cataphoresis. In this method a thin layer of thoria is deposited over an underlying metal. A temperature scale is set up and the spectral emissivity is determined for this type of coating. Also, the electron emission constants were measured over a range of temperatures and it was found that these constants are different for d-c and pulsed emission. In addition, data are presented which set an upper limit to the resistivity of thoria as a function of temperature. (Author)
